31.884Scube# GENERIC machine description file
41.591Sperry#
51.884Scube# This machine description file is used to generate the default NetBSD
61.884Scube# kernel.  The generic kernel does not include all options, subsystems
71.884Scube# and device drivers, but should be useful for most applications.
81.884Scube#
91.884Scube# The machine description file can be customised for your specific
101.884Scube# machine to reduce the kernel size and improve its performance.
111.884Scube#
121.884Scube# For further information on compiling NetBSD kernels, see the config(8)
131.884Scube# man page.
141.448Sgmcgarry#
151.448Sgmcgarry# For further information on hardware support for this architecture, see
161.448Sgmcgarry# the intro(4) man page.  For further information about kernel options
171.448Sgmcgarry# for this architecture, see the options(4) man page.  For an explanation
181.448Sgmcgarry# of each device driver in this file see the section 4 man page for the
191.448Sgmcgarry# device.

591.101Smycroft# The following options override the memory sizes passed in from the boot
601.101Smycroft# block.  Use them *only* if the boot block is unable to determine the correct
611.111Sperry# values.  Note that the BIOS may *correctly* report less than 640k of base
621.101Smycroft# memory if the extended BIOS data area is located at the top of base memory
631.101Smycroft# (as is the case on most recent systems).
641.884Scube#options 	REALBASEMEM=639		# size of base memory (in KB)
651.884Scube#options 	REALEXTMEM=15360	# size of extended memory (in KB)
661.884Scube
671.884Scube# The following options limit the overall size of physical memory
681.884Scube# and/or the maximum address used by the system.
691.884Scube# Contrary to REALBASEMEM and REALEXTMEM, they still use the BIOS memory map
701.884Scube# and can deal with holes in the memory layout.
711.884Scube#options 	PHYSMEM_MAX_SIZE=64	# max size of physical memory (in MB)
721.884Scube#options 	PHYSMEM_MAX_ADDR=2048	# don't use memory above this (in MB)

8861.220Sabs# IDE drives
8871.220Sabs# Flags are used only with controllers that support DMA operations
8881.206Sbouyer# and mode settings (e.g. some pciide controllers)
8891.220Sabs# The lowest order four bits (rightmost digit) of the flags define the PIO
8901.220Sabs# mode to use, the next set of four bits the DMA mode and the third set the
8911.220Sabs# UltraDMA mode. For each set of four bits, the 3 lower bits define the mode
8921.220Sabs# to use, and the last bit must be 1 for this setting to be used.
8931.220Sabs# For DMA and UDMA, 0xf (1111) means 'disable'.
8941.220Sabs# 0x0fac means 'use PIO mode 4, DMA mode 2, disable UltraDMA'.
8951.220Sabs# (0xc=1100, 0xa=1010, 0xf=1111)
8961.220Sabs# 0x0000 means "use whatever the drive claims to support".
8971.572Sbouyerwd*	at atabus? drive ? flags 0x0000
